The hexadecimal color code #593A6D corresponds to the code RGB( 89, 58, 109 ). It's a shade of Purple. This color is a combination of red (at 0,35 level), green (at 0,23 level) and blue (at 0,43 level). Its brightness is 32% and its saturation is 30%. It is composed of red at 34%, green at 22% and blue at 42%.
